Where Do We See Ads?

Essentially, ads can be found in several places depending on the type of ad. For instance, TV ads often interrupt or appear between programs. Social media ads are embedded within news feeds, ensuring they reach a wide audience tailored to specific interests and demographics. Other less common but still relevant places include newspapers, magazines, radio, web banners, and even physical billboards in public spaces.

Ad Platforms and Their Evolution

Major tech giants like Google and Facebook dominate the landscape of digital advertising, utilizing vast amounts of user data to create highly targeted campaigns. These platforms adjust ads to fit various communication channels, including email, SMS, social media messengers, and push notifications. This adaptability makes it easier than ever to connect buyers with sellers and promote products or services through the internet.

Ad Networks: Connecting Advertisers and Publishers

A key player in the digital advertising ecosystem is the Ad Network. Ad Networks serve as the intermediary between advertisers and publishers, much like a real estate agent would match buyers with properties. Advertisers provide their ad content and payment information, while publishers offer their space or platform. Ad Networks create a platform for this exchange, negotiating terms and ensuring that both parties benefit. This model has proven effective, allowing advertisers to reach specific audiences without having to manage a myriad of individual deals. However, like all business models, there is a small commission involved, which is a downside for advertisers but a service fee for the Ad Network.

Choosing the Right Strategy for Your Advertising Campaign

The process of selecting the right advertising strategy can be overwhelming, but it mainly depends on your specific needs. Here are a few things to consider:

Type of Ad: Consider the nature of your product or service and where your target audience spends the most time online. Target Audience: Use the specific language and cultural preferences of your target market. For example, if your audience is primarily based in France, ensure your ads are localized in French. Geo-Location: Consider the country or region you want to target. For instance, if you are selling a product that requires physical delivery, the logistics of international shipping should be taken into account.

By addressing these questions, you can tailor your advertising campaign to be more effective and resonate more deeply with your target audience.
